Onboarding: Vramlens GPU memory profiler. As a reviewer, you'll see Vramlens traces attached to most kernel PRs. Each trace captures allocation peaks, fragmentation maps, and per-stream residency for the Cinderforge training cluster. Reject changes lacking a before/after trace. Access to the profiler's archive requires enrollment through the tooling vault; once your hardware key is registered, complete setup by entering the recovery passphrase below.

strongbox words: raldor-eliir-lamael

Internal Memo — Revised Commission Scheme

Welcome aboard. Effective next quarter, Vexley Instruments moves to a tiered commission model: 4% base, rising to 7% above target. The change rewards multi-year contracts and discourages end-of-quarter discounting. Regional leads in Dunhaven have been briefed; rollout materials are drafted. Your sign-off is the final step. Context for the timing sits in the confidential note below.

management briefing: Headcount on the Gileth team goes from 44 to 75 by the end of February. Gross margin on Gileth came in at 48 percent against a plan of 47 percent.

Ticket for the eng sync: the Liftwise elevator-dispatch simulator has been failing its nightly scenario runs since Monday because the service credential for the Carwell telemetry feed expired. Nobody noticed until the dispatch heatmaps came back empty — oops. I've rotated the credential and reran last night's batch, which passed, so we're unblocked. Action item: let's add expiry alerts so this doesn't bite us again next quarter. For anyone rerunning scenarios locally, the new Carwell telemetry key is below.

service key, hahaf-hahag: qvz7-0frcibk

### 2.9.1 — Key rotation

Rotated the release-signing key for Gridwhistle, our crossword generator, after the old key passed its 12-month lifetime. Puzzle-pack artifacts built before this release remain verifiable against the archived key in the vault; everything from 2.9.1 onward must verify against the new one. CI was updated to pull the new public half automatically, and the nightly puzzle feed was re-signed. No changes to clue generation or grid logic in this release. The new signing key is as follows.

deploy key for yadup-badug: bky6_rLH3qD